MIT Computer Science and Engineering Self-Study

Welcome to Julian Drangosch's GitHub repository dedicated to documenting the journey through the MIT Computer Science and Engineering (CSE) curriculum via MIT OpenCourseWare (OCW). This repository serves as a comprehensive record of coursework, projects, notes, and resources used throughout the self-study program.

The website for the degree of Computer Science and Engineering can be found here

Repository Structure

The repository is organized into directories corresponding to each course in the MIT CSE curriculum. Each course directory contains:

Syllabus.md: An outline of the course, including objectives, topics covered, and any relevant links to the MIT OCW page.
Lecture Notes: Notes taken during lectures, organized by date or topic.
Assignments: All assignments and projects completed for the course, including problem sets, code, and reports.
Exams: Practice exams and solutions, where applicable.
Resources: Additional materials such as textbooks, research papers, and external links that were helpful for the course.
